How often should I replace my golf grips?
Replace grips every 12-18 months or after 30-40 rounds, whichever comes first. If you’re practicing twice weekly at local ranges, expect more frequent replacements.
Long Island’s humid summers accelerate grip wear, especially when clubs sit in hot car trunks or poorly ventilated garages. Watch for visible wear, loss of tackiness, or needing to grip tighter for control. Only 20% of golfers replace grips annually as recommended—don’t be part of the 80% missing easy performance gains.
What performance difference will new grips make?
New grips add measurable distance and accuracy. Recent studies show fresh grips increase ball speed by 1.3 mph, adding over two yards of carry distance. That’s the difference between reaching the green in regulation or falling short.
More importantly, worn grips force you to grip tighter, creating tension that ruins tempo and clubface control. Fresh grips let you swing with proper pressure, leading to more consistent ball-striking and better scores. The confidence boost alone is worth the investment.
How do I choose the right grip size?
Standard grips work for most golfers, but hand size matters for performance. Larger hands often need midsize or oversized options to prevent over-gripping.
We measure your hands and evaluate your natural grip pressure. Too small forces you to grip in your fingers, promoting hooks. Too large prevents proper release, often causing slices. The right size lets your hands work together naturally throughout your swing for better ball flight.

Which grip materials handle Long Island weather best?
Long Island’s weather extremes demand versatile grip materials. Advanced rubber compounds offer excellent all-weather performance and durability. Corded grips provide maximum wet-weather traction but feel firmer.
Traditional leather-wrapped grips offer classic feel but need more maintenance. Our Tour Edition grips specifically handle Northeast moisture and temperature swings, maintaining consistent performance from humid July rounds to crisp October golf.
